Jim N.

For a change of pace, we decided to go Peruvian for dinner tonight in Taos, NM. So glad we did... Aji rocked the house! Great meal from start to finish! Navitidad was our waitress, she was awesome! Attentive but not intrusive! Navitidad, thanks for your wonderful service! We started the evening with a couple of Peruvian cocktails... a Pisco Sour and a Maracuya Sour. Both were delicious, hat tip to the Maracuya Sour for its passion fruit flair! For the appetizer, we opted for the beef heart, "Antichucos." My oh my, delish! The beef heart, marinated, served on skewers with thinly sliced potatoes, hominy, and a killer chimichurri sauce on top! So good, we could have ordered five more servings and been happy... but, we didn't! And for good reason... For our entrees we selected the Pato (duck leg) and the Seafood Pasta. Both were outstanding! The duck leg was served atop fabulous creamed sweet potatoes and yucca strips... the dish was incredible! Likewise, the seafood pasta was over the top great. Served with "Aji Sauce" very flavorful and with a surprise kick of heat (hot pepper) on the end. Plenty of baby scallops and shrimp, with mushrooms and peas, OMG good! The pasta was freshly made and served a perfect al dente.... We enjoyed a wonderful bottle of Albariño El Terrano from Spain, which was perfect for the duck and pasta! We were stuffed, so we passed on dessert this time around. The restaurant space is comfortable and cool! It was packed by 7:30pm when we left! Art for sale on the walls, pottery, sculptures, etc. Even the bathroom space was beautifully tiled! Bossa nova pop hits from the overhead speakers was awesome! (It's what we listen to at home!). What a meal... highly recommend Aji for a "change of pace" meal in Taos, NM.
